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1091354 717739133 087986875 32924300979
880 187 39
880 187 39
88 25555582 87664735457
All about undefined
Interested in learning more?
880 187 39
88 25555582 87664735457
See more
215 7609633006 42
35872613 6711513 86973738
See more
37 421 5706
98 1709141577 81803 5807452283
See more